THE Philippine Sports Commission’s (PSC) National Sports Summit focuses on Sports Marketing in this Thursday’s online session that starts at 1 p.m.

Prof. Theresa Jazmines from the University of the Philippines will talk about the core principles, strategies and benefits of sports brand marketing in the summit’s fourth session.

Jazmines, one of the country’s first female sports journalists in the 1970s, has an extensive experience in the field of public relations and sports writing.

“It is pivotal for sports stakeholders in the country, from the community grassroots level, the national sports associations, and up to the elite professional level to learn the value of sports marketing to forward the development of their own sports,” PSC Chairman William Ramirez said.

Ramirez stressed the need for the national sports associations and other groups to tap the private sector or market their sports to fund their activities because of limited financial support from the government.

“Sponsors can connect directly with their target markets and create greater awareness for their brands in a rewarding fashion and the officials, teams and athletes get their desired resources and improve their performances,” Jazmines said.

The National Sports Summit 2021 will cover 25 topics from local sports administration to international linkages in the field.
